The Clean Language Facilitator (CLF) program prepares you to competently use David Grove’s Clean Language to facilitate Symbolic Modeling sessions using Penny Tompkins and James Lawley’s Frameworks for Change model. This technique is metaphor-focused and is more flexible, strategy-directed, and generally goes deeper with more complex material than the spatial clean processes used by the Clean Space Facilitator (CSF).
The CLF Program – Outline
There are three elements of the CLF program: two courses to be taken in-person, a multi-part competency assessment, and post-session coaching of your practice with clients.
Requirements for CLF certification should be completed with 12 months of taking the second course.

II. Assessments
You are asked to demonstrate competency with Clean Language and Symbolic Modeling by facilitating four sessions ranging from 10-50 minutes in length. Assessments for this competency-based model of certification are designed to be able to be completed long distance.
III. Post-session coaching
Once your demonstration of competency for Steps #1-4 have been assessed and accepted, you will have 9 hours of phone/Internet meetings during which your trainer will review 12 sessions with you. S/he will give you support and suggestions as you apply what you have learned in the course work to working with your clients. Your trainer is there to help you in the early days when you might wonder, “What could I have asked when my client said…?”
